Meaning of Ultra High Frequency (UHF)

Ultra High Frequency (UHF) – The frequency band (300 MHz-3,000 MHz). In television, UHF refers to a subset of that band, the range from 470 MHz to 890 MHz, once allocated to TV channels 14 through 83. Demands of other transmission services (such as police radios) have eaten into both the lower and the upper reaches of the UHF TV allocations. Taboos eliminate still more channels. Nevertheless, the UHF TV band is seen by many ATV proponents as the most likely place to situate receiverincompatible and augmentation ATV channels.
